Post by: Arrow on June 20, 2011, 04:28:22 AM
I see Tech being a decent battle theme, more than anything else. A bit short for a boss theme, really, and a bit cheerier than I would typically associate with a more difficult battle.

That said, I like it a lot. It rolls through the different sections very smoothly. I will say though that I think it could be helped by a bit more length.

Toccata...wasn't bad, but I was bored. It sounded technically sound, but it didn't have anything to it other than that sort of generic rpg feeling. Also...the muted trumpets made me giggle a bit. Again, not bad, but doesn't stand out, in my opinion. THAT SAID:
